Exhibition of Mattia Bonetti
"Poetic Design"
From September 5 to December 27, 2025
We’ve been waiting for the Barbarians for four decades, like we’ve been waiting for Godot.
Among them is Mattia Bonetti, who became One after sharing the stage with two.With all its paradoxes and oxymorons united and embraced, in complete exclusivity, Mattia Bonetti’s work has always been unclassifiable, and that’s what makes it so original.
The whimsy of a poet, blended with the rigour of a designer, cannot be tucked away in a dresser drawer with a filing cabinet. A cabinetmaker, received as if in an armchair, illuminated with powerful reflections in a mirror, Mattia Bonetti is no Narcissus.
His masks are proof. A delicate brutalist, a lyrical barbarian, a velvety primitive, a telluric ‘Satyricon’, whether he’s working bronze, beating iron or forging it, sculpting wood or sanding it, the man brilliantly breaks down a table of contents reminiscent of myths and legendary ornaments.
Between manifest pieces and gold leaf, between inspired gestures and adorable laconicism, here is a new play in sixteen previously unseen acts crafted by the elite of art’s artisans.
PIERRE LÉONFORTE
Lugano coffee table in a minimalist style, legs in wrought iron gilded with gold leaf. Top in travertine hammered on the edges.
Black bronze pedestal table, limited edition of 12 numbered pieces. Produced by the Bocquel workshop.
Wrought iron wall lamp. Hand-beaten iron base covered with gold leaf, pleated silk lampshade.
Hand-beaten iron floor lamp by Pierre Basse, brown patina, ornaments covered in gold leaf. Limited edition of 30.
Hand-forged iron floor lamp. Hand-beaten iron base with a brown patina, parchment lampshade with overlock stitching.
Hand-forged iron floor lamp, hand-beaten iron base covered with gold leaf, pleated silk lampshade.
Funny Face mask, based on a sculpture by Mattia Bonetti, polished gold bronze. Other patinas: green, black, brown, white.
Lugano console, hand-forged iron base. Travertine top with hammered edges, red Pompeian patinated base.
Bronze side table with antique green patina, limited edition of 12 numbered pieces. Patinas: gold, black, white, green, brown.
Manhattan storage cabinet. Stained and sandblasted oak, square-section wrought iron. Limited edition of 12 signed and numbered pieces.
Casanova storage cabinet in hand-wound iron. Limited edition of 12 signed and numbered pieces.
Hand-beaten iron mirror covered with gold leaf. Limited edition of 30 signed and numbered copies.
Hand-hammered iron mirror. Limited edition of 30 signed and numbered copies. Other finishes and dimensions available upon request.
Armchair in wrought iron covered with gold leaf, legs and armrests in dark brown wrought iron, seat and back in Dedar fabric by Anni Anders.
Armchair in wrought iron by Pierre Basse, legs and armrests in patinated brown wrought iron, seat and back in bright red leather.
Rectangular Brutalist style table in square-section wrought iron, with a travertine top. Custom dimensions and finishes.
Gilt bronze side table, limited edition of 12 numbered pieces. Patinas: gold, black, white, green, brown.
